Men’s 4 Week Yoga Course - With Richie Lovelock
Thursday 6th August 2026 -
Thursday 27th August 2026
6pm - 7pm
$100 (or you can attend casually for $20 per class)
This 6-week men’s yoga course focuses on building strength, improving flexibility, and supporting everyday movement. Designed for men who are new to yoga or returning after a break, the course offers a clear, practical approach that meets you where you’re at.
Each session will work on mobility, stability, balance, and basic strength, with an emphasis on proper alignment and functional movement. You’ll learn simple breathing techniques to support focus, reduce tension, and improve overall body awareness.
The classes are progressive, allowing you to build confidence and consistency over the six weeks. Movements are adaptable and accessible, with options provided so you can work at your own level in a supportive, non-intimidating environment.
This course is ideal if you want to move better, feel stronger, reduce stiffness, and develop a solid foundation for ongoing yoga or other physical activities.

Kintsugi
It's called kintsugi (金継ぎ), or kintsukuroi (金繕い), literally golden (“kin”) and repair (“tsugi”). This traditional Japanese art uses a precious metal – liquid gold, liquid silver or lacquer dusted with powdered gold – to bring together the pieces of a broken pottery item and at the same time enhance the breaks.

6 Week Meditation Course - With Alex Davids
Friday 16th October - Friday 20th November 2026
12pm - 1pm
$140
Starting out on your meditation journey? Come along and learn the basics, with practice times building across the length of the course. Find deeper patience, a steadier mind and a more consistent calm energy in your life.
Learn about physical elements such as posture, proper breath, as well as how to find and stay in present moment awareness, how to develop the length of your sitting times and address any of the mindset barriers we put in the way of our practice.
We'll also discuss how we practically fit in a meditation practice and what the real benefits of a consistent practice can be. Open to anyone wishing to learn.
